#include <stdint.h>
#include "bacenum.h"
#include "bacdcode.h"
#include "bacdef.h"
#include "device.h"
#include "rp.h"
// encode service
int rp_encode_apdu(
uint8_t *apdu,
uint8_t invoke_id,
BACNET_OBJECT_TYPE object_type,
uint32_t object_instance,
BACNET_PROPERTY_ID object_property,
int32_t array_index)
{
int len = 0; // length of each encoding
int apdu_len = 0; // total length of the apdu, return value
if (apdu)
{
apdu[0] = PDU_TYPE_CONFIRMED_SERVICE_REQUEST;
apdu[1] = encode_max_segs_max_apdu(0, Device_Max_APDU_Length_Accepted());
apdu[2] = invoke_id;
apdu[3] = SERVICE_CONFIRMED_READ_PROPERTY; // service choice
apdu_len = 4;
len = encode_context_object_id(&apdu[apdu_len], 0,
object_type, object_instance);
apdu_len += len;
len = encode_context_enumerated(&apdu[apdu_len], 1,
object_property);
apdu_len += len;
/* optional array index */
if (array_index != BACNET_ARRAY_ALL)
{
len = encode_context_unsigned(&apdu[apdu_len], 2,
array_index);
apdu_len += len;
}
}
return apdu_len;
}
// decode the service request only
int rp_decode_service_request(
uint8_t *apdu,
unsigned apdu_len,
BACNET_OBJECT_TYPE *object_type,
uint32_t *object_instance,
BACNET_PROPERTY_ID *object_property,
int32_t *array_index)
{
int len = 0;
uint8_t tag_number = 0;
uint32_t len_value_type = 0;
int type = 0; // for decoding
int property = 0; // for decoding
unsigned array_value = 0; // for decoding
// check for value pointers
if (apdu_len && object_type && object_instance &&
object_property && array_index)
{
// Tag 0: Object ID
if (!decode_is_context_tag(&apdu[len++], 0))
return -1;
len += decode_object_id(&apdu[len], &type, object_instance);
*object_type = type;
// Tag 1: Property ID
len += decode_tag_number_and_value(&apdu[len],
&tag_number, &len_value_type);
if (tag_number != 1)
return -1;
len += decode_enumerated(&apdu[len], len_value_type, &property);
*object_property = property;
// Tag 2: Optional Array Index
if (len < apdu_len)
{
len += decode_tag_number_and_value(&apdu[len],&tag_number,
&len_value_type);
if (tag_number == 2)
{
len += decode_unsigned(&apdu[len], len_value_type,
&array_value);
*array_index = array_value;
}
else
*array_index = BACNET_ARRAY_ALL;
}
else
*array_index = BACNET_ARRAY_ALL;
}
return len;
}
int rp_decode_apdu(
uint8_t *apdu,
unsigned apdu_len,
uint8_t *invoke_id,
BACNET_OBJECT_TYPE *object_type,
uint32_t *object_instance,
BACNET_PROPERTY_ID *object_property,
int32_t *array_index)
{
int len = 0;
int offset = 0;
if (!apdu)
return -1;
// optional checking - most likely was already done prior to this call
if (apdu[0] != PDU_TYPE_CONFIRMED_SERVICE_REQUEST)
return -1;
// apdu[1] = encode_max_segs_max_apdu(0, Device_Max_APDU_Length_Accepted());
*invoke_id = apdu[2]; /* invoke id - filled in by net layer */
if (apdu[3] != SERVICE_CONFIRMED_READ_PROPERTY)
return -1;
offset = 4;
if (apdu_len > offset)
{
len = rp_decode_service_request(
&apdu[offset],
apdu_len - offset,
object_type,
object_instance,
object_property,
array_index);
}
return len;
}
int rp_ack_encode_apdu(
uint8_t *apdu,
uint8_t invoke_id,
BACNET_READ_PROPERTY_DATA *data)
{
int len = 0; // length of each encoding
int apdu_len = 0; // total length of the apdu, return value
if (apdu)
{
apdu[0] = PDU_TYPE_COMPLEX_ACK; /* complex ACK service */
apdu[1] = invoke_id; /* original invoke id from request */
apdu[2] = SERVICE_CONFIRMED_READ_PROPERTY; // service choice
apdu_len = 3;
// service ack follows
apdu_len += encode_context_object_id(&apdu[apdu_len], 0,
data->object_type, data->object_instance);
apdu_len += encode_context_enumerated(&apdu[apdu_len], 1,
data->object_property);
// context 2 array index is optional
if (data->array_index != BACNET_ARRAY_ALL)
{
apdu_len += encode_context_unsigned(&apdu[apdu_len], 2,
data->array_index);
}
// propertyValue
apdu_len += encode_opening_tag(&apdu[apdu_len], 3);
for (len = 0; len < data->application_data_len; len++)
{
apdu[apdu_len++] = data->application_data[len];
}
apdu_len += encode_closing_tag(&apdu[apdu_len], 3);
}
return apdu_len;
}
int rp_ack_decode_service_request(
uint8_t *apdu,
int apdu_len, // total length of the apdu
BACNET_READ_PROPERTY_DATA *data)
{
uint8_t tag_number = 0;
uint32_t len_value_type = 0;
int tag_len = 0; // length of tag decode
int len = 0; // total length of decodes
int object = 0, property = 0; // for decoding
unsigned array_value = 0; // for decoding
// FIXME: check apdu_len against the len during decode
// Tag 0: Object ID
if (!decode_is_context_tag(&apdu[0], 0))
return -1;
len = 1;
len += decode_object_id(&apdu[len],
&object, &data->object_instance);
data->object_type = object;
// Tag 1: Property ID
len += decode_tag_number_and_value(&apdu[len],
&tag_number, &len_value_type);
if (tag_number != 1)
return -1;
len += decode_enumerated(&apdu[len],
len_value_type,
&property);
data->object_property = property;
// Tag 2: Optional Array Index
tag_len = decode_tag_number_and_value(&apdu[len],
&tag_number, &len_value_type);
if (tag_number == 2)
{
len += tag_len;
len += decode_unsigned(&apdu[len],
len_value_type, &array_value);
data->array_index = array_value;
}
else
data->array_index = BACNET_ARRAY_ALL;
// Tag 3: opening context tag */
if (decode_is_opening_tag_number(&apdu[len], 3))
{
// a tag number of 3 is not extended so only one octet
len++;
// don't decode the application tag number or its data here
data->application_data = &apdu[len];
data->application_data_len = apdu_len - len;
}
else
return -1;
return len;
}
int rp_ack_decode_apdu(
uint8_t *apdu,
int apdu_len, // total length of the apdu
uint8_t *invoke_id,
BACNET_READ_PROPERTY_DATA *data)
{
int len = 0;
int offset = 0;
if (!apdu)
return -1;
// optional checking - most likely was already done prior to this call
if (apdu[0] != PDU_TYPE_COMPLEX_ACK)
return -1;
*invoke_id = apdu[1];
if (apdu[2] != SERVICE_CONFIRMED_READ_PROPERTY)
return -1;
offset = 3;
if (apdu_len > offset)
{
len = rp_ack_decode_service_request(
&apdu[offset],
apdu_len - offset,
data);
}
return len;
}
